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_033540.3(MFN1):ā€‹c.1237A>Gā€‹(p.Met413Val) variant causes a missense change. The variant allele was found at a frequency of 0.0000112 in 1,608,020 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
MFN1 (HGNC:18262): (mitofusin 1) The protein encoded by this gene is a mediator of mitochondrial fusion. This protein and mitofusin 2 are homologs of the Drosophila protein fuzzy onion (Fzo). They are mitochondrial membrane proteins that interact with each other to facilitate mitochondrial targeting.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Jun 06, 2023The c.1237A>G (p.M413V) alteration is located in exon 12 (coding exon 11) of the MFN1 gene. This alteration results from a A to G substitution at nucleotide position 1237, causing the methionine (M) at amino acid position 413 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
